These balls or rods can also project or "cataract" into the space and fall. The powder milling rate depends on the quantity of powder in the total volume between the balls and attains a maximum value when the powder fill is 100%. The 100% fill is defined as the space between the balls filled with powder [9]. To ensure operation with the ...

Yttria stabilized Zirconia (YSZ) media for planetary and roller ball mills. YSZ is one of the most universal ceramic milling medias. It is very corrosion resistant, very wear resistant, hard, stable in acid solutions, and because of these properties they are essentially noncontaminating to your sample. Density: g/cm 3.

Ball mills can reduce particles to nano sizes, the process is very important in creating powders used in hitech industries ( alumina). Ball mills are slow compared to other methods of grinding, it could take hours, for example, to grind all the particles in a clay to minus 200 mesh. Industrial mills seeking nanosizes might run 24 hours or ...

Different grinding machines are usually named as mills, for example rod mills, ball mills, and attrition mills. Because of the name, verb milling is also been used as a synonym for grinding. Milling, sometimes also known as fine grinding, pulverizing or comminution, is the process of reducing materials to a powder of fine or very fine size.
